Summary

T-Mobile offers the iPhone 17 and 17 Pro for free with specific plan commitments and trade-in requirements. The offer involves 24 monthly bill credits, with early cancellation incurring the remaining balance. Future iPhone rumors are also mentioned.

Key Takeaways

  1. The iPhone 17 and iPhone 17 Pro are available for free right now with T-Mobile.
  2. The retail cost of your new phone is offset by 24 consecutive monthly bill credits.
  3. any unpaid balance on the phone's retail value will become due immediately if you decide to cancel your service, switch to another carrier, or upgrade to the iPhone 18 before the end of your deal.
